Team sport
One of the first premises you need to keep in mind is that football is a team sport in which your teammates also count. If you want to have the option of receiving more of the ball, you must pass it to others so that there is greater mobility of the ball. Knowing this will help you to take your place in the field and the rest will also identify you in that place. Mobility of the ball
Very related to the previous point is that you must move the ball a lot. It is true that there are teams that play the counterattack, but as a general rule the best way to play is to move the ball from one side of the field to the other. This action will directly affect your physical energy, because when you receive a ball and walk many meters with it, your body feels more tired than if it does without the ball, exhausting you in less than you expect and making it possible for opponents to notice this, also of course, that the coach sees that you are not performing enough and sits on the bench.

Rhythm changes
If you always do the same thing, in the end you'll make things very easy for your opponents. Make movements that are not expected your opponents as for example changes of pace, or passes on the back of the defender, this on the one hand will surprise the opponent but above all will tire much more and not only physically but also mentally because they will see that they are not able to read the plays of your teammates and your own.
Playing on the flanks
It is very common that you always look for the center of the field because you think it is more direct to reach the goal, the problem of this is that in the end all the players are concentrated in that area in order to cut your way. If you play on the flanks you can even switch from one flank to the other, freeing up spaces and making the attack progress easier. Also, if you train the centers, you can gain a lot of prominence.
Triangulating
When the coach puts you to play the ratita, it is not that he wants to waste time, but what he wants is for you to know how to play with the teammates you have close by giving very fast passes that will make your opponents dizzy. When you have enough confidence with your teammates and you know how to read their moves, you can completely confuse the opponent and reach the goal easier this way.

5 tips to improve in futsal
Communication between players
When you're playing you may think that your partner is going to overtake to pass the ball but it's not always this way and the move you had in mind never comes to be made, for your frustration. Your partner is not able to read your mind and the only way he can know what you think is to say it out loud, communicate even when you are not part of the play, shout, encourage and make others do it too.
Practice
In futsal, explosive speed and technique are very important, so you should practice it at least one hour a day, either alone in a park or with a friend or coach. Only with a dedicated and hard training you will be able to improve in this sport.
Space in the field
When we play this type of football it is very common to see all the players near the ball and this causes that there is no movement of the ball nor that the player who has it can play freely. Approach him only if he asks you to.
Don't make entries
It is very common in football to see strong entrances where you enter with the boot in front. Avoid this as much as possible because, if you can't get it off, you'll stay on the ground and lose a few seconds to get up, something that in futsal can be a goal.
Scoring in the goal
The goals are somewhat smaller, so you must practice a lot of shooting to give effect to the ball, as well as power, but above all the most important thing is that you know how to send it where you want.
